Abstract
The design process of an aircraft cabin as well as the cabin systems are driven by design rules and certification requirements. These are necessary to ensure a secure air travel. Furthermore, the cabin should provide a comfortable area for the passengers and a pleasant working environment for the cabin crew. To improve the flight experience and to generate new use cases for the airlines, new technologies and innovations are required. However, the cabin itself is a complex system, which is subdivided into many subsystems (System of Systems). In addition, the interactions of the different systems may not be directly apparent for the partners involved. For that reason, this paper demonstrates a framework for the methodical design of an aircraft cabin and its systems. Therefore, a Central Data Model is established where the design knowledge, the requirements and the connections of the systems are formalized. The parameters are then used to automatically design the cabin systems. Subsequently, the data created in the model is linked with the 3D-geometries of the components and visualized using a virtual reality (VR) environment. Control elements make it possible to highlight relevant systems and their interdependences to get a more intuitive and enhanced overview for integrating new technologies or to evaluate the cabin design.
